Numbering system
Cornmarket has always kept the old-fashioned numbering style, namely:
- East side: Runs 1–2–3 etc. northwards from Carfax to No. 32
on the corner of Broad Street, then crosses the road - West side: Runs 33–34–35 etc southwards from corner of
George Street
back down to No. 65 on the corner of Carfax
Parishes in 1861
- The south end of Cornmarket was in St Martin’s parish
(Nos. 1–8 on the east side, and Nos. 54–65 on the west) - The north end of Cornmarket was in St Michael-in-the-Northgate parish
(Nos. 9–32 on the east side and Nos 33–51 on the west)
